What Materials Are Essential for a Capsule Wardrobe

The concept of a capsule wardrobe has gained significant traction in recent years, promoting a minimalist approach to fashion that emphasizes quality over quantity. A capsule wardrobe typically consists of a limited selection of versatile clothing items that can be mixed and matched to create a variety of outfits. The Foundation: Natural Fibers

Natural fibers are the backbone of any capsule wardrobe. They are breathable, comfortable, and often more sustainable than synthetic alternatives. Here are some essential natural fibers to consider:

  • Cotton: Known for its softness and breathability, cotton is a versatile fabric that can be used for everything from t-shirts to dresses. Organic cotton is an even better choice, as it is grown without harmful pesticides.
  • Wool: Ideal for colder climates, wool is a durable and insulating material. Merino wool, in particular, is lightweight and can be worn year-round.
  • Linen: Made from the flax plant, linen is perfect for warm weather. It is highly breathable and has a unique texture that adds character to any outfit.
  • Silk: A luxurious option, silk adds elegance to your wardrobe. It drapes beautifully and can elevate even the simplest of outfits.

Durable Synthetics: The Right Choice

While natural fibers are essential, certain synthetic materials can also play a crucial role in a capsule wardrobe. The key is to choose high-quality, durable options that offer functionality without compromising style.

  • Polyester: Often blended with natural fibers, polyester adds durability and wrinkle resistance. Look for recycled polyester options to enhance sustainability.
  • Nylon: Known for its strength and elasticity, nylon is perfect for activewear and outerwear. It is lightweight and quick-drying, making it ideal for travel.
  • Spandex: This stretchy material is often blended with other fabrics to provide comfort and flexibility. It is essential for fitted clothing items like leggings and activewear.

Color Palette: Versatility and Coordination

When selecting materials for your capsule wardrobe, consider the color palette. A cohesive color scheme allows for easy mixing and matching. Here are some tips for choosing colors:

  • Neutrals: Invest in neutral colors like black, white, gray, and beige. These shades can be paired with almost anything.
  • Accent Colors: Choose a few accent colors that complement your neutrals. This could be a deep blue, olive green, or a soft blush.
  • Patterns: Incorporate a few patterned pieces, such as stripes or florals, to add visual interest without overwhelming your wardrobe.

Case Study: The Minimalist Approach

One notable example of a successful capsule wardrobe is the approach taken by fashion blogger Caroline Joy Rector, who popularized the concept through her blog, Un-Fancy. Rector advocates for a 37-piece wardrobe that includes clothing, shoes, and accessories. Her focus on quality materials and timeless styles has inspired many to adopt a minimalist approach to fashion.

Statistics on Sustainable Fashion

The rise of the capsule wardrobe aligns with a growing awareness of sustainable fashion. According to a report by McKinsey & Company, the fashion industry is responsible for 2-8% of global greenhouse gas emissions. By investing in a capsule wardrobe made from quality materials, consumers can reduce their environmental impact and promote sustainable practices.
